Linux服务器的Root目录通常包含哪些核心文件和文件夹?

Linux服务器的root目录是文件系统的最顶层,通常包含多个子目录,如/bin、/sbin、/etc、/lib、/dev、/var等。这些子目录分别存储系统的基本命令、管理命令、配置文件、库文件、设备文件和日志文件等。

Linux服务器的root目录,作为文件系统的起始点,其下放置的目录和文件对于系统的正常运行至关重要,Linux遵循FSSTND(Filesystem Hierarchy Standard),该标准规定了Unix和类Unix系统的文件和目录的标准布局,以下是Linux服务器root目录下一般包含的目录和简要功能说明:

linux服务器root目录一般放什么
(图片来源网络,侵删)

1、/bin:存放基本的二进制可执行命令,如lscatmkdir等。

2、/etc:存放系统的配置文件,包括系统管理脚本和应用软件的配置文件。

3、/home:用户的工作目录,每个用户的个人目录都以此作为基点,例如user用户的个人目录是/home/user

4、/mnt:用于临时挂载文件系统的目录,如可以挂载U盘、光驱等到这个目录下。

5、/opt:给主机额外安装的可选软件提供的目录,默认为空。

6、/proc:一个伪文件系统,提供内核和进程信息的接口,比如查看系统信息或进程状态。

7、/lib:系统库文件和内核模块的存放位置。

8、/sbin:重要的系统管理命令所在目录,如系统恢复工具fdisk等。

linux服务器root目录一般放什么
(图片来源网络,侵删)

9、/boot:包含Linux启动时需要的文件,如内核文件vmlinuz和引导加载器GRUB的文件。

10、/dev:设备文件所在地,所有的设备均在此目录中以文件形式表示。

11、/usr:通常包含用户级应用程序和数据,以及一些系统级应用。

12、/usr/bin:非必要的用户命令二进制文件目录,与/bin类似,但主要面向非系统关键性的程序。

在了解以上内容后,以下还有一些其他注意事项:

系统安全:为了系统安全和维护的便利性,应避免在根目录下直接存放文件,以免造成混乱或不必要的安全风险。

系统性能:根目录所在的分区通常包含系统核心文件和引导信息,保持该分区的稳定性和可靠性对整个系统的性能至关重要。

备份策略:制定备份策略时,需要特别关注根目录下的配置文件和系统文件,确保在系统发生故障时能够快速恢复。

linux服务器root目录一般放什么
(图片来源网络,侵删)

Linux服务器的root目录按照FSSTND标准组织,各个子目录都有其特定的用途,了解这些目录的功能和作用,可以帮助人们更有效地管理和维护Linux系统,合理的目录结构和分区规划,可以提升系统的安全性、稳定性和便捷性。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-09-02 13:30
下一篇 2024-09-02 13:35

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信